Output ffa5bca9f04741a251dcae8b05a106699862f383b60a7dc81e582ca6e603fb26:8

value
3071539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ae5d7931e1ae2c5e9b523ea3884a01c3e6e3c2d4 OP_EQUAL
address
3HayUZxrkDViuJEhR2NZrQw2bsptqismeA
transaction
ffa5bca9f04741a251dcae8b05a106699862f383b60a7dc81e582ca6e603fb26
spent
true